Bill retired and the property has been sold as far as I know. Bluestar Motors now uses the building for a warehouse for fancy cars (Ferraris, Lamborghinis, etc), but I suspect the whole property will be redeveloped soon. https://www.bluestarmotors.com/

The other half of the Hourston site was sold a while ago...the new owners I hear were denied a development permit by DofNV so it is sitting holding cars for someone else and up for lease. I don't think Bluestar appears to have plans other than using it for their business. They sold out of a property around 5th and Main over town so I think they're in good shape with the Hourston shop. They have been upgrading the building along the way, and its cool they kept the old Hourston sign up.

Hi, I have acquired all of the Molds from the former Hourston Glascraft company and we are working to use those molds and designs to bring them back into production. They will be built under a new name and will be updated and improved. I will post as we progress with web development and we plan to build on a semi-custom basis with an online ordering platform. We will have each of the 5 models available with options such as hull colours, hard tops and power packages. We intend to move primarily to outboard power options but we will look at options for the larger boats. I'm happy to connect with anyone who has questions or comments and look forward to bringing back a west coast classic.
